Former members of Gold’s Gym flock to other fitness centers

Gold’s Gym members are flocking to other facilities after Gold’s shut down on Friday.

We spoke with the owners and managers at several area gyms who all say they’ve been extremely busy signing up new members.

Snap Fitness in Lewiston planned ahead for the influx. They ordered some new equipment to handle all the new members. A membership with Snap allows you to work out at either their Lewiston or Clarkston locations.

Anytime Fitness is offering lower dues for Gold’s Gym refugees. They’re also in the process of doubling the size of their group fitness room.

Adcope is the next largest facility after Gold’s. They offer a five-day free trial.

“We’re giving tours basically around the clock with interested members,” said Adcope Athletic Club General Manager, Nick Bacon. “Daily visits are up 22% since last week and we’ve signed over 100 new members in just 5 days.”

Management at Gold’s Gym said that they had 2,400 members. They also had to let 45 staff members go when they closed on Friday.
